North Iceland is the region of Iceland along the Greenland Sea, flirting with the Arctic Circle.

- Mývatn - A lake region near Akureyri in the North of Iceland, Mývatn has an unearthly appearance owing to special types of volcanic craters throughout the lake. There are plenty of activities in this area: Smajfall (desert where sulphuric steam comes out of the ground) and Dimmuborgir (aka The Black City aka The Gates of Hell).

Ski touring and ski mountaineering. The Troll Peninsula north of Akureyri is a world class ski touring and ski mountaineering destination. The ski touring season starts around mid March and lasts until mid june. The best skiing is found around the towns of Dalvík and Ólafsfjörður with runs ranging from 500 m to 1200 m vertical.
